Bani in Detail

1 of 3) بانی : Beginner Father Founder Founding Father : (noun) a person who founds or establishes some institution.

2 of 3) بانی : Labor Organizer Organiser Organizer : (noun) someone who enlists workers to join a union.

3 of 3) بانی تعمیر کرنے والا معمار : Builder : (noun) a person who creates a business or who organizes and develops a country.
